Rosberg fears Hamilton has lost his rhythm ahead of Monaco qualifying

Article To news overview © RN365/Michael Potts Nico Rosberg fears Lewis Hamilton has "completely lost the rhythm" ahead of Qualifying day at the Monaco Grand Prix. The seven-time World Champion ended FP3 down in 12th after a day spent struggling with bouncing at Circuit de Monaco. Hamilton has already ruled himself out of the fight at the front on race day as he described Monaco as the bumpiest race track he has ever driven on. But despite Mercedes' struggles, George Russell once again managed to place himself inside the top six with a lap more than 0.7 seconds faster than Hamilton's best.
